Google Chrome Frame was a plugin for Internet Explorer that allowed webpages to be displayed using the Chromium web browser engine instead of Internet Explorer's engine. It aimed to provide improved compatibility and performance for web pages.

Zend Framework is an open source, object-oriented web application framework implemented in PHP 7 and licensed under the New BSD License. It is focused on simplicity, reusability, and performance and can be used to develop web applications and services using PHP.
